DS dominates Europe

Pokémon trouncing opposition.

The Nintendo DS and fiendishly addictive title Pokémon have dominated the charts in both Germany and Spain.

The top three slots for last week look the same across each territory: Pokémon Diamond and Pearl at one and two respectively, followed by More Brain Training at three.

In Germany, the only non-DS titles were Civ: IV expansion Beyond the Sword and Mario Party 8.

Platinum releases of PES 6 and FIFA 07 performed well in Spain, with the chart further broken up by the addition of Wii Play and SingStar Pop Hits bundle.

The top-ten chart for each region can be found below:

Germany

  1. Pokémon Diamond (DS)
  2. Pokémon Pearl (DS)
  3. More Brain Training (DS)
  4. Brain Training (DS)
  5. Pony Friends (DS)
  6. Civilization IV: Beyond the Sword (PC)
  7. The Settlers (DS)
  8. Mario Party 8 (Wii)
  9.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ix (DS)
  10. Animal Crossing: Wild World (DS)

Spain:

  1. Pokémon Diamond(DS)
  2. Pokémon Pearl (DS)
  3. More Brain Training (DS)
  4. Big Brain Academy (Wii)
  5. Pro Evolution Soccer 6 Platinum (PS2)
  6. Brain Training (DS)
  7. Wii Play (Wii)
  8. Pro Evolution Soccer 6 Platinum (PSP)
  9. SingStar Pop Hits bundle (PS2)
  10. FIFA 07
